Grid

1 - Paul di Resta (3) - HWA Mercedes - Mercedes-Benz C-Klasse - 41.750


2 - Timo Scheider (1) - Audi Sport Team Abt - Audi A4 DTM - 41.831


3 - Tom Kristensen (2) - Audi Sport Team Abt - Audi A4 DTM - 41.837


4 - Bruno Spengler (9) - HWA Mercedes - Mercedes-Benz C-Klasse - 41.938


5 - Martin Tomczyk (6) - Audi Sport Team Abt - Audi A4 DTM - 41.777


6 - Gary Paffett (10) - HWA Mercedes - Mercedes-Benz C-Klasse - 41.825


7 - Mattias Ekstrom (5) - Audi Sport Team Abt - Audi A4 DTM - 41.855


8 - Jamie Green (7) - HWA Mercedes - Mercedes-Benz C-Klasse - 41.986


9 - Oliver Jarvis (15) - Audi Sport Team Phoenix - Audi A4 DTM - 41.773


10 - Markus Winkelhock (12) - Audi Sport Team Rosberg - Audi A4 DTM - 41.821


11 - Ralf Schumacher (4) - HWA Mercedes - Mercedes-Benz C-Klasse - 41.896


12 - Mike Rockenfeller (11) - Audi Sport Team Rosberg - Audi A4 DTM - 42.035


13 - Maro Engel (16) - HWA Mercedes - Mercedes-Benz C-Klasse - 42.463


14 - Susie Stoddart (8) - HWA Mercedes - Mercedes-Benz C-Klasse - 42.602


15 - Alexandre Prémat (14) - Audi Sport Team Phoenix - Audi A4 DTM - 42.258


16 - Katherine Legge (21) - Audi Sport Team Abt - Audi A4 DTM - 42.294


17 - Mathias Lauda (17) - HWA Mercedes - Mercedes-Benz C-Klasse - 42.322


18 - Tomas Kostka (20) - Futurecom-TME - Audi A4 DTM - 42.786


19 - Christian Bakkerud (18) - Futurecom-TME - Audi A4 DTM - 43.111


20 - Johannes Seidlitz (19) - Futurecom-TME - Audi A4 DTM - 43.438
